#e9ccbf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e9ccbf is composed of 91.4% red, 80% green and 74.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.4% magenta, 18%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 18.6 degrees, a saturation of 48.8% and a lightness of 83.1%. #e9ccbf color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d3997f.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

#e9ccbf color description : Light grayish orange.

#e9ccbf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e9ccbf has RGB values of R:233, G:204, B:191 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.18,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15322303.

Shades and Tints of #e9ccbf

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090503 is the darkest color, while #fdfbf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e9ccbf

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d5d4d3 is the less saturated color, while #fdc4ab is the most saturated one.
